Overview of Phonics-Based Programs



Comprehending phonics-based programs is crucial for efficiently sustaining dyslexic learners. These programs focus on the relationship in between audios and letters, aiding trainees translate words through organized guideline. They stress the relevance of phonemic understanding, which is the capability to hear and adjust audios in talked words. By mastering this skill, you'll pave the way for enhanced analysis and punctuation capacities.

Phonics-based programs normally include structured lessons that introduce new sounds and letter combinations incrementally. This approach enables learners to improve their knowledge progressively, strengthening what they have actually learned through method.

Lots of programs additionally incorporate multisensory strategies, involving aesthetic, acoustic, and responsive pathways to improve learning retention.

As you check out various phonics-based programs, you'll see that some are much more adaptable than others, permitting personalized instruction tailored to individual needs. Others might be a lot more rigid, adhering to a collection series.

Whichever you select, it's critical to ensure that the program is evidence-based and has a tested track record of success with dyslexic students. By doing this, you can confidently sustain their trip towards becoming proficient viewers.
